An Insider Of Zydus Wellness Picks Up 1.5% More Stock

Those following along with Zydus Wellness Limited (NSE:ZYDUSWELL) will no doubt be intrigued by the recent purchase of shares by insider Pankaj Patel, who spent a stonking ₹175m on stock at an average price of ₹1,595. There's no denying a buy of that magnitude suggests conviction in a brighter future, although we do note that proportionally it only increased their holding by 1.5%.

The Last 12 Months Of Insider Transactions At Zydus Wellness

Notably, that recent purchase by insider Pankaj Patel was not the only time they bought Zydus Wellness shares this year. They previously made an even bigger purchase of ₹769m worth of shares at a price of ₹1,503 per share. That means that an insider was happy to buy shares at around the current price of ₹1,594. Of course they may have changed their mind. But this suggests they are optimistic. If someone buys shares at well below current prices, it's a good sign on balance, but keep in mind they may no longer see value. In this case we're pleased to report that the insider bought shares at close to current prices. Pankaj Patel was the only individual insider to buy shares in the last twelve months.

Pankaj Patel bought a total of 1.37m shares over the year at an average price of ₹1,508. Insider Ownership

I like to look at how many shares insiders own in a company, to help inform my view of how aligned they are with insiders. I reckon it's a good sign if insiders own a significant number of shares in the company. It's great to see that Zydus Wellness insiders own 12% of the company, worth about ₹13b. I like to see this level of insider ownership, because it increases the chances that management are thinking about the best interests of shareholders.

So What Does This Data Suggest About Zydus Wellness Insiders?

It is good to see the recent insider purchase. And the longer term insider transactions also give us confidence. When combined with notable insider ownership, these factors suggest Zydus Wellness insiders are well aligned, and quite possibly think the share price is too low. That's what I like to see!
